Amadeus Music Academy displays a S$$ price indicator, but specific per-session rates, monthly packages, and term fees are not publicly listed. Music lesson pricing in Singapore typically varies by instrument, lesson format (individual versus group), and duration, with individual sessions commonly ranging from S$40 to S$120 or more depending on the teacher's experience and the lesson length. Ask about trial class fees, whether materials or books are charged separately, and whether sibling or package discounts apply. Confirm whether fees are charged per session, by monthly package, or by term, and clarify the refund or make-up policy for missed lessons. See the full Music Schools cost guide for Singapore →
Many music schools in Singapore offer a trial lesson, sometimes at a reduced fee or at the standard session rate, to help prospective students assess fit before enrolling for a full term. A trial class is a useful opportunity to gauge the teaching style, the level of the content relative to the student's current ability, and whether the student feels comfortable and engaged. When assessing the trial, pay attention to how the teacher adjusts instruction to the student's pace, whether the session is structured with clear goals, and how the student responds at the end. Credential details for the teachers at Amadeus Music Academy are not publicly listed. When enquiring, it is reasonable to ask about each teacher's formal music qualifications, performance background, years of teaching experience, and familiarity with the specific syllabus your child will follow — whether ABRSM, Trinity Guildhall, or another examining board. For younger students, also ask whether teachers have experience working with beginners or children in a particular age group. If the academy is preparing students for graded examinations, ask about the pass rate and distinction rate for recent cohorts.
